  • Estimation of phosphorous: Second method: A known mass of compound is heated with fuming HNO_(3) or sodium peroxide (Na_(2)O_(2) in Carius tube which converts phosphorous to H_(3)PO_(4) . Magnesia mixture (MgCl_(2)+NH_(4)Cl) is then added, which gives the percipate of magnesium ammonium phosphate (MgNH_(4).PO_(4)) which on heating gives magnesium pyrophosphate (Mg_(2)P_(2)O_(7)) , which is weighted. Percentage of P =("Atomic mass of P")/("Molecular mass of " Mg_(2)P_(2)O_(7)) xx ("Molecular mass of "Mg_(2)P_(2)O_(7) xx 100)/("Mass of compound")=(62)/(222) xx("Mass of " Mg_(2)P_(2)O_(7)xx 100)/("Mass of compound") 0.12 gm of and organic compound containing phosphorus gave 0.22 gm of Mg_(2)P_(2)O_(7) by the usual analysis.
